The angles have to add up to 540 degrees. Within that restriction, individual angles can have any value between 0 and 360 degrees.

A regular pentagon has five sides and five angles, with each internal angle measuring 108 degrees. However, the total number of right angles in a pentagon is zero, as none of its angles are 90 degrees. In general, pentagons do not contain right angles unless they are specifically designed to do so, such as in irregular pentagons.
